10进制转化为二进制带有小数点

时间:09-15人气:26作者:倾他城

将十进制小数转换为二进制,整数部分除以2取余,小数部分乘以2取整。15.625转换时,整数15除以2得余数1111,小数0.625乘以2得1.25取整1,剩余0.25乘以2得0.5取整0,再乘以2得1.0取整1,组合为1111.101。0.8125转换时,小数部分连续乘以2得到1101,即0.1101。这种转换方法适用于任何十进制小数,关键是对小数部分不断乘以2并记录整数部分。

十进制小数转二进制时,小数点后的位数决定了精度。0.1在二进制中是无限循环的0.0001100110011...,计算机存储时会截断有限位数。0.25转换简单,乘以2得0.5取整0,再乘以2得1.0取整1,结果为0.01。转换过程中,小数点后的二进制位数与十进制小数的精确度直接相关,实际应用中需要根据需求确定转换的位数长度。

注意:本站部分文字内容、图片由网友投稿,如侵权请联系删除,联系邮箱:happy56812@qq.com

相关文章
本类排行